Tomislav Bulum is a scholar working on Endocrinology, Diabetes and Metabolism, Cardiology and Cardiovascular Medicine and Surgery. According to data from OpenAlex, Tomislav Bulum has authored 86 papers receiving a total of 502 ind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Endocrinology, Diabetes and Metabolism, 21 papers in Cardiology and Cardiovascular Medicine and 19 papers in Surgery. Recurrent topics in Tomislav Bulum's work include Diabetes Management and Research (18 papers), Retinal Diseases and Treatments (13 papers) and Blood Pressure and Hypertension Studies (12 papers). Tomislav Bulum is often cited by papers focused on Diabetes Management and Research (18 papers), Retinal Diseases and Treatments (13 papers) and Blood Pressure and Hypertension Studies (12 papers). Tomislav Bulum collaborates with scholars based in Croatia, Australia and Finland. Tomislav Bulum's co-authors include Lea Duvnjak, Kristina Blaslov, Branko Kolarić, Martina Tomić, Ingrid Prkačin, Marko Duvnjak, Spomenka Ljubić, Dario Rahelić, Željko Metelko and Igor Petriček and has published in prestigious journals such as SHILAP Revista de lepidopterología, Clinica Chimica Acta and Nephrology Dialysis Transplantation.
